The composition of a fart is 59 percent nitrogen, 21 percent hydrogen, 9 percent carbon dioxide, 7 percent methane, and 4 percent oxygen.Why Do Some Farts Smell Worse Than Others? Sulfur causes the smell produced when farting. The more sulfur that is present in the diet, the more smelly the flatulenceWhy Are Some Farts Louder Than Others? There are a few different factors that affect the noise produced by flatulence. This includes the tightness of the sphincter, the amount of gas, and the force behind the fart.Do All Cultures Disapprove of Flatulence in Public?
